Pittco Invests in UK AI Data Center Firm Nscale

June 26, 2026
Pittco Management has made an equity investment in UK-based Nscale Global Holdings, a company developing data centers for AI compute workloads, in partnership with Epping Forest Capital.

Pittco Management has made an equity investment in Nscale Global Holdings, a UK company that develops and operates data centers focused on training and inference compute for artificial intelligence applications, announced in a press release.

The investment was made in partnership with Epping Forest Capital GP. Nscale builds and operates infrastructure that spans energy systems, data centers, GPU compute, and supporting software to provide efficient and reliable compute capacity for enterprises, governments, and AI-focused organizations.

Pittco President and Chief Investment Officer Henry Guy said the company views Nscale as well positioned to expand its operations in a market constrained by limited compute availability. Pittco, based in Memphis, Tennessee, serves as the single-family office for AutoZone founder Joseph R. Hyde III and his wife, Barbara, offering investment and financial management services.
